Master of Science in Economics
Duration1.5-2 Years
LevelMasters Program
  • The Master’s program in economics provides a strong background in theory and technical skills for work as an economist in government or industry
  • For the undecided student, the Master’s level of study allows the opportunity to determine whether one has the interest and skill to subsequently pursue a PhD degree
  • The Master’s program is flexible and offers several options. The student may select courses in a variety of fields for a broad exposure to contemporary economic problems
  • The student may also limit course selections to one or two fields and acquire a high degree of competence in a limited number of areas

Entry Criteria

Class 12thNo specific cutoff mentioned
Bachelors3.0 GPA
  • Applicants must hold a 4-year bachelors degree in Economics or a closely related discipline with a GPA of 3.00 
  • The prerequisite courses include:
    •  Calculus I & II
    • Statistics
    • Intermediate Microeconomic
    • Macroeconomic Theory
ExamsTOEFL: 76

IELTS: 6.5

GRE: 300
  • Minimum of 150 on the Verbal section and 141 on the Quantitative section
